Auto-logoff

Sign in to disble this ad
I could be blind and not seeing an option, but I am getting logged out very quickly and it would be nice to have a way to disable that. I often find that I will log in to write a post, and by the time I finish typing my message I am usually logged out. Many forums have a "stay logged in" option somewhere. Can we have one pleeeeez?

When you log in, click the "remember me" box. Also, make sure you're accepting cookies...

I know this thread's been inactive a little while, but I've consistently had a variation on the same problem. I'll log in (clicking the "remember me" box) and start looking through the threads only to find that at some point all of the thread subjects aren't in bold anymore. It's as if I've already read them - which I haven't. I'm using Firefox 2.0 and I have cookies enabled.

Our forum software is set to use "cookie inactivity" as the indicator for marking all as 'read':

Quote:
Inactivity/Cookie Based - once a user has been inactive for a certain amount of time (this value for TB is set at 15 minutes) all threads and forums are considered read. Individual threads are marked as read within a session via cookies.
So if you don't load a page for 15 minutes, then everything will be marked as read...
